Obituary of Dr. Patrick Joseph Connor

Please share a memory of Dr. Patrick to include in a keepsake book for family and friends.

 

On January 18, 2026, Dr. Patrick Joseph Connor passed away, in London, Ontario. Born in May 1959 in London, Pat was a lifelong pillar of the London community, and lived a life defined by generosity, humour, and a bright, steady spirit.

Pat was the youngest of Anne and Martin Connor’s six children, and in his final days, he spoke of what good parents he had been given. He was a proud continuation of their legacy; he shared in his mother’s gift for joy and resilience, and in his father’s ability to make an impact on everyone around him, even if they only met once.  

Pat was the identical twin of Stephen, and the bond between them was central to his life.  Between their shared love of running, annual camping trips, and shared animated personalities, their twinship was unmistakable—strong, affectionate, and enduring.

A chiropractor for over 30 years in London, Pat was deeply respected and genuinely loved by his patients. He believed strongly that care should be accessible to all, and he practiced accordingly.

Pat was an avid athlete and a long-time member of the London Pacers Running Club. He completed over 100 marathons, including many Boston Marathons, with his most recent—the Dam Hill Marathon—run in September. He loved swimming, and served as a scuba dive master, where his calm teaching approach earned him the nickname “Patient Pat”.

Pat is survived by his siblings Susan, Maureen, Mary, Michael, and Stephen, and several nephews and nieces.  He will be missed by family and the  many friends,  runners, and patients whose lives he touched. 

He will be remembered for his faith, his generosity, his devotion to health and activity, and the joy he brought so naturally into every room.  Now, as he rejoins God, heaven will be brighter for having him.
